CHAMPOLUC

Champoluc is located in the Aosta Valley, in North West Italy, at an altitude of 1568 meters.

It is the most important town in a small valley, called Valle d’Ayas, crossed by the Evancon river and dominated by the Monte Rosa massif and its high peaks. The landscape is very varied, with glaciers and rocky walls, but also gentle slopes with meadows and pastures.

At a height of 1975 meters, above Champoluc, is the Crest plateau, which takes its name from the Crest village, reachable by a cable car. Other towns in the Ayas Valley are Antagnod and Ayas.

As for skiing, we have the famous Monterosa Ski area of ​​Frachey and Champoluc. Over 100 km of slopes that connect the Ayas Valley with the Gressoney Valley and the Sesia Valley. A Heliski service can make you try great off-piste itineraries.

In summer, the area is full of hiking trails, and is the starting point for climbing Monte Rosa.
